Unhappy 3500-4000 RPM Hesitation

I'm having horrible trouble with 3500-4000 RPM Hesitation. I've done a lot of research but I still have problems after trying a number of times. I've already grounded my boost sensor and I also added an extra ground to my ecu and my Injectors. I still get the hesitation. Is there anything I can do to try to prevent it?

Other Preventive Mods:
255 Walbro
New Bosh Injector Clips
New Rebuild.
New Spark Plugs
New Spark Plug Wires
Reman Harness.

Any other suggestions? Thanks.
